About Midway, Texas

Midway, a quiet pocket in Smith County, unfolds across a landscape of gentle, rolling hills that cradle scattered stands of pine and oak. It lies 14.2 miles north-east of Tyler, TX (from Tyler, TX: bearing 54°T), and is situated 9.2 miles west-north-west of Liberty City. The history of Midway is intertwined with the fertile soil and the early settlers who sought their fortune in timber and agriculture. For generations, cotton and cattle were the lifeblood of this region, and though the landscape bears fewer vast fields of white now, the echoes of that agrarian past remain in the sturdy, unpretentious architecture and the enduring spirit of the people. The local economy, while not a bustling hub, finds its strength in a blend of small businesses, often family-run, that serve the immediate needs of the residents.
